Achieving Affordability and Profitability
The affordability of electricity and the profitability of renewable energy infrastructure are crucial for a healthier and cleaner world. Evidence suggests that wind and solar technologies have already proven their economic viability. Consider the following points:
Wind turbines produce more energy in their first six months of operation than they cost to manufacture, highlighting their quick return on investment.
Solar and wind energy systems generate electricity at a significantly lower cost compared to traditional fossil fuel alternatives.
These systems often recover their costs through energy savings over decades, leading to what could be termed as a 'gravy' situation after the initial investment is recovered.
Environmental and Economic Benefits
Transitioning to renewable energy would have profound positive environmental and economic impacts:
It would significantly reduce carbon emissions and other pollutants, contributing to cleaner air and water.
There would be a notable improvement in public health due to decreased air and water pollution.
This shift would trigger a massive economic expansion, creating new jobs and industries.
Homeowners and businesses would benefit economically, with reduced energy costs leading to increased disposable income.
Compare this investment in cleaner, renewable energy with the devastating legacy of coal mining, which has left a trail of toxic waste dumps and health challenges. For instance, coal mining has resulted in thousands of open-air toxic waste dumps in the United States, directly affecting the health of millions. Studies have found that 91 of these sites are contaminating drinking water aquifers and nearby waterways, emitting harmful pollutants like sulfur dioxide (SO2), nitrogen oxides (NOx), particulates, and carbon dioxide (CO2).
The Laws of Supply and Demand
The availability of inexpensive, renewable energy would dramatically alter supply and demand dynamics. With the possibility of near-infinite energy availability, traditional economic principles could be disrupted. However, it's important to recognize that the sun, as the primary source of renewable energy, already provides a virtually limitless supply. The challenge lies in efficiently harnessing and distributing this energy to all sectors of society.
